Error Amplifier Compensation  
The Voltage Loop Gain (S)  
The PWM loading of the PFC can be modeled as a  
negative resistor; an increase in input voltage to the PWM  
causes a decrease in the input current. This response  
dictates the proper compensation of the two  
transconductance error amplifiers. Figure 2 shows the types  
of compensation networks most commonly used for the  
voltage and current error amplifiers, along with their  
respective return points. The current loop compensation is  
returned to VREF to produce a soft-start characteristic on the  
PFC: as the reference voltage comes up from zero volts, it  
creates a differentiated voltage on IEAO which prevents the  
PFC from immediately demanding a full duty cycle on its  
boost converter.

There are two major concerns when compensating the  
voltage loop error amplifier, VEAO; stability and transient  
response. Optimizing interaction between transient  
response and stability requires that the error amplifier’s  
open-loop crossover frequency should be 1/2 that of the  
line frequency, or 23Hz for a 47Hz line (lowest anticipated  
international power frequency). The gain vs. input voltage  
of the CM6800’s voltage error amplifier, VEAO has a  
specially shaped non-linearity such that under steady-state  
operating conditions the transconductance of the error  
amplifier is at a local minimum. Rapid perturbation in line or  
load conditions will cause the input to the voltage error  
amplifier (VFB) to deviate from its 2.5V (nominal) value. If  
this happens, the transconductance of the voltage error  
amplifier will increase significantly, as shown in the Typical  
The current amplifier, IEAO compensation is similar to that of  
the voltage error amplifier, VEAO with exception of the choice  
of crossover frequency. The crossover frequency of the  
current amplifier should be at least 10 times that of the  
voltage amplifier, to prevent interaction with the voltage loop.  
It should also be limited to less than 1/6th that of the  
switching frequency, e.g. 16.7kHz for a 100kHz switching  
frequency.
